See the GNU General Public License for more details. */ #ifndef DIFFRUN_H #define DIFFRUN_H /* This header file defines the interfaces used by the diff library. It should be included by programs which use the diff library. */ #include #ifdef __cplusplus extern "C" { #endif /* The diff_callbacks structure is used to handle callbacks from the diff library. All output goes through these callbacks. When a pointer to this structure is passed in, it may be NULL. Also, any of the individual callbacks may be NULL. This means that the default action should be taken. */ struct diff_callbacks { /* Write output. This function just writes a string of a given length to the output file. The default is to fwrite to OUTFILE. If this callback is defined, flush_output must also be defined. If the length is zero, output zero bytes. */ void (*write_output)(char const *, size_t); /* Flush output. The default is to fflush OUTFILE. If this callback is defined, write_output must also be defined. */ void (*flush_output)(); /* Write a '\0'-terminated string to stdout. This is called for version and help messages. */ void (*write_stdout)(char const *); /* Print an error message. The first argument is a printf format, and the next two are parameters. The default is to print a message on stderr. */ void (*error)(char const *, char const *, char const *); void (*cvs_trace)(int level, const char *fmt,...); FILE *(*fopen)(const char *fn, const char *mode); int (*open)(const char *fn, int mode, ...); int (*stat)(const char *fn, struct stat *st); }; /* Run a diff. */ int diff_run (int argc, char *argv[], const char *out, const struct diff_callbacks *callbacks_arg); /* Run a diff3. */ int diff3_run (int argc, char **argv, const char *out, const struct diff_callbacks *callbacks_arg); #ifdef __cplusplus } #endif #endif /* DIFFRUN_H */
